Fried apple pies are a beloved dessert pastry featuring a sweet, spiced apple filling encased in a flaky, golden-brown crust that is deep-fried or pan-fried. They are a classic comfort food in American cuisine, particularly popular in the South and often associated with fast-food chains and homemade recipes. The dish typically includes diced apples, sugar, cinnamon, and a simple dough made from flour, butter, and milk.

🍽️ Nutrition at a glance

Fried apple pies are high in carbohydrates and fats due to the sugary filling and fried dough, providing a quick energy boost. They offer some dietary fiber and vitamin C from the apples, but are generally considered an indulgent treat with a calorie range of 300-450 per serving.

Nutrition breakdown

Calories380 kcal
Protein4 g
Carbs52 g
Fat18 g
Fiber3 g
Sugar24 g
Sodium320 mg
Vitamin C4 mg
Potassium150 mg
Iron2 mg
Calcium30 mg
Vitamin A10 mcg
Magnesium15 mg
Phosphorus50 mg
Manganese0.3 mg

Per 1 pie (150 g) · estimated, varies by recipe

💡 What's interesting

Culturally, fried apple pies have roots in early American pioneer cooking, where frying was a practical method without ovens. Nutritionally, the apples provide a source of antioxidants and fiber, though these benefits are offset by the high calorie and fat content from frying.
